This hand-signed Picasso Aquatint, Mother and Child, from Picasso's Blue Period was published in an edition of 200 in 1928 by Bernheim-Jeune, Paris. We complimented the piece with a warm, gold-hued continuous-wrap silk liner. The frame is a finished corner Concerto design for Larson-Juhl, featuring a 17th Century Dutch reverse frame with ripples, waves, and basket weave ornamentation. The frame's inner panel features exquisite key corners creating a dramatic relief effect. The warm, rich, ebonized finish is accented by a gilded 22K gold ripple pattern on the inner lip. The art is protected with Tru-Vue Museum Glass®.
